Art Deco Dutch mantle clockInteresting Art Deco mantle clock from the 1920’s in the so called “Amsterdamse school” . The case is veneered with mahogany and rosewood and has a smart design. The dial has very atrractive deco brass hands and numbers.The 8-day Junghans movement is in good working order and strikes the hours and half hours on a single gong. With winding key.Please note that shipment of a mechanical clock can disturb the beat adjustment of the pendulum and the striking. This can result in a none running clock on arrival. It needs some knowledge of clocks to put the clock into beat again.Dimensions: height 23,5cm, width 34cm and depth 14cm.The clock can also be collected in Westerbork, The Netherlands.
